- PR -

JSFコンポーネントから配列を取出す方法

1
投稿者投稿内容
hiro
常連さん
会議室デビュー日: 2004/09/02
投稿数: 21
投稿日時: 2004-12-21 17:14
現在Sun Java Studio Creatorを利用してJSF画面開発を行っているのですが、
画面のプルダウンやテーブルの情報をBean側で配列型で取出す方法を探しています。

UIComponentなどのAPIを一通り眺めてみたのですがそれらしいものを
見つけることができませんでした。

プルダウンの値を配列で設定しているので単純に取出せるものと思っていたのですが...。
参考になる事象などがあれば教えてください。
よろしくお願いします。
よしだひろゆき
大ベテラン
会議室デビュー日: 2004/11/22
投稿数: 141
投稿日時: 2004-12-24 11:37
状況がよく分かりませんが,相応しいAPIが無いということは,JSFフレームワークの考え方にそぐわないことをしようとしているのかもしれませんね.

「プルダウンの値を配列で設定している」のであれば,コンポーネントから取り出すのではなくて,設定した人(Bean?)から貰えばいいのではないか,と思ってしまいますが.

もう少し詳しくやりたいことを教えてください.
hiro
常連さん
会議室デビュー日: 2004/09/02
投稿数: 21
投稿日時: 2004-12-27 15:23
よしだひろゆきさんどうもありがとうございます。

引用:

状況がよく分かりませんが,相応しいAPIが無いということは,JSFフレームワークの考え方にそぐわないことをしようとしているのかもしれませんね.



ご指摘の通りフレームワークの構造を履き違えていたようです。
画面に1対1で対応するManagedBeanに全てのオブジェクトが関連図けられると
勘違いしていました。

確かにApplicationやSessionからバインドされているオブジェクトに関しては
そちらから取得するしかないと思います。

ありがとうございました。
1

スキルアップ/キャリアアップ(JOB@IT)